Wenzhong Xiao is an academic researcher from Harvard University. The author has contributed to research in topics: Gene & Proteome. The author has an hindex of 46, co-authored 93 publications receiving 13630 citations. Previous affiliations of Wenzhong Xiao include Lawrence Berkeley National Laboratory & Sun Yat-sen University.

Genomic responses in mouse models poorly mimic human inflammatory diseases

TL;DR: This study shows that, although acute inflammatory stresses from different etiologies result in highly similar genomic responses in humans, the responses in corresponding mouse models correlate poorly with the human conditions and also, one another.

A network-based analysis of systemic inflammation in humans

TL;DR: This work explores the known genome-wide interaction network to identify significant functional modules perturbed in response to an inflammatory stimulus and reveals that the human blood leukocyte response to acute systemic inflammation includes the transient dysregulation of leukocytes bioenergetics and modulation of translational machinery.

First result from the Alpha Magnetic Spectrometer on the International Space Station: precision measurement of the positron fraction in primary cosmic rays of 0.5-350 GeV.

M. Aguilar, +347 more
TL;DR: The very accurate data show that the positron fraction is steadily increasing from 10 to ∼ 250 GeV, but, from 20 to 250 GeV, the slope decreases by an order of magnitude, showing the existence of new physical phenomena.

A genomic storm in critically injured humans

Wenzhong Xiao, +96 more
TL;DR: It is shown that critical injury in humans induces a genomic storm with simultaneous changes in expression of innate and adaptive immunity genes that alter the status of these genes in the immune system.

A comprehensive assessment of RNA-seq accuracy, reproducibility and information content by the Sequencing Quality Control Consortium

Zhenqiang Su, +164 more
- 01 Sep 2014 - 
TL;DR: The complete SEQC data sets, comprising >100 billion reads, provide unique resources for evaluating RNA-seq analyses for clinical and regulatory settings, and measurement performance depends on the platform and data analysis pipeline, and variation is large for transcript-level profiling.
